Use Data frames response format (#1099)
* Use data frames for numeric data * Use data frames for text data * Use data frames for IT services * fix multiple series * Convert to the wide format if possible * Fix table format for text data * Add refId to the data frames * Align time series from Zabbix API * Fill gaps with nulls * Fix moving average functions * Option for disabling data alignment * remove unused logging * Add labels to data frames * Detect units * Set min and max for if percent unit used * Use value mapping from Zabbix * Rename unitConverter -> convertZabbixUnit * More units * Add missing points in front of each series * Fix handling table data * fix db connector data frames handling * fix it services data frames handling * Detect all known grafana units * Chore: remove unused logging * Fix problems format * Debug logging: show original units * Add global option for disabling data alignment * Add tooltip for the disableDataAlignment feature * Add note about query options * Functions for aligning timeseries on the backend
